In this thesis, we mainly investigate some properties of the generalized weighted composition operators μCφDm between Bloch-type spaces and Zygmund-type spaces in the unit disk, including the boundedness, compactness and the estimations of essential norm.The content of this thesis is divided into three chapters.The first chapter is about the introduction. Some basic conceptions related to the research of the content of this paper are given, and some main results of the research are presented. Additionally, the background of the research, the history of its development and the current situation of the boundedness, compactness and essential norms of the composition operator, weighted composition operators on the correlation function space are described.The second chapter discusses the essential norms of the μCφDm:Bαâ†'Bβ , and through the using of the integral operator Iμ and Jμ, an equivalent characterization for essential norm of the μCφDm is given. The μCφDm:Bαâ†'Bβ are consequently derived as the sufficient and necessary condition of the compact operator.The third chapter discusses the boundedness of the μCφDm between Zygmund-type spaces in the unit disk. Based on spatial equivalent characteristics of Zygmund-type spaces Zα, and combined with the qualitative analysis of the μ and φ, as well as through the discussion of a and m, the sufficient and necessary conditions for boundedness of the μCφDm:Zαâ†'Zβ are given respectively.
